Summary

Digital technology is shaping our lives and work more than ever. Come and learn about the impact and digital technology can have on your business. The opportunities and the threats are wide and insightful (even the threats). The day will present a variety of experiences, tools and techniques that have been used successfully to help transform regional businesses. With an experienced innovation team, you will be able to explore ideas that your business may benefit from. The day will include a “what next/now?” session on future regional innovation support.

This sessions is based upon over 15 years spent working with and supporting regional SME with digital innovations. The most recent schemes of support being Digital Innovation for Growth and Sheffield Innovation Programme which finished in July this year.
